About The Position

How You’ll Help Transform Healthcare: The Mental Health Therapists provides therapeutic services to patients from young adult through advanced adulthood. Services include provision of initial assessment, individual, family and group therapy. Works as a member of the multidisciplinary team. This position will require working 3 weekends/month. Assesses patients need for non-medical services within the parameters of the treatment plan. Provides individual, family and group therapy. Develops and maintains therapeutic relationships with patients in the individual, family and group setting. Coordinates the patient's treatment with the multidisciplinary treatment team, patients' family, referral source and aftercare provider. Makes appropriate discharge plans. Records patient data in the medical record to include the psychosocial assessment, group, family and individual progress notes and discharge plans/appointments. Works cooperatively with other members of the Clinical Programs Department and treatment team, provides coverage and arranges coverage when needed. Observes and documents data reflective of the patient's status, interprets the appropriate information needed to identify each patient's requirements relative to his or her age and specific needs, and provides the care needed as described in departmental policies and procedures. No supervisory responsibilities or duties. Orients new employees and may provide guidance to volunteers, students, support or contract staff. Erroneously exercised judgments regarding interpretations of compliant behavior may have negative effects on the organization (i.e., reimbursement, human resources, clinical pathways). Communication commonly occurs with internal and/or external entities to provide problem-solving, consultation, advising or interpretation services. Accesses, enters and/or updates confidential information. Appropriately shares and makes decisions based on this information as a regular responsibility of the job. Provides input into budget and cost containment initiatives. Work is generally performed in an office environment and involves sitting, standing or walking. Light effort is required to carry boxes, office supplies or use light tools. May be exposed to infectious diseases, bio-hazardous materials and combative patients. Varied and complex work is performed under general guidance in patient care environment and is often fast paced, requiring use of prioritization skills. Work involves application of advanced knowledge and skills or patient care. Refers issues outside of scope to licensed professional. Demonstrates knowledge of the principles of life span growth and development. Must provide own transportation and may be required to travel to other Carilion work sites to meet staffing needs.

Requirements

  • Master's in Social Work, Counseling or related field required.
  • One to three years of related experience required.
  • Effective interpersonal, communication and teamwork skills required.
